How much does a PET cost in Louisiana?

PET/CT scan · CPT 78815 · State: Louisiana

In Louisiana, the typical insurer-negotiated price for a PET/CT scan is about $2,750, with most between $2,186 and $3,014 ($3,165 cash/self-pay). Based on 23 Louisiana hospitals — 6% lower than the national typical of $2,919. Hospital list charges run about $7,723 (2.8× higher).

How much does a PET/CT scan cost without insurance in Louisiana?

Cash or self-pay prices for a PET/CT scan in Louisiana run around $3,165. Hospitals often bill the higher "list" charge first (about $7,723), so ask for the cash or self-pay rate.

Why is my Louisiana hospital bill for a PET/CT scan so high?

Louisiana hospital "list" charges for a PET/CT scan run about $7,723 — roughly 2.8× the $2,750 insurers actually pay there. The list price is rarely what anyone pays; the negotiated and cash rates are the realistic benchmark.
